The general physics major at Rhodes College is not ranked on College Factual’s Best Colleges and Universities for General Physics. This could be for a number of reasons, such as not having enough data on the major or school to make an accurate assessment of its quality.

During the 2020-2021 academic year, Rhodes College handed out 9 bachelor's degrees in general physics. This is an increase of 50% over the previous year when 6 degrees were handed out.

Rhodes College General Physics Bachelor’s Program

Of the 9 students who earned a bachelor's degree in General Physics from Rhodes College in 2020-2021, 67% were men and 33% were women.

The majority of the students with this major are white. About 67% of 2021 graduates were in this category.

The following table and chart show the ethnic background for students who recently graduated from Rhodes College with a bachelor's in general physics.

Ethnic Background Number of Students
Asian 0
Black or African American 1
Hispanic or Latino 0
White 6
Non-Resident Aliens 2
Other Races 0
